The Opportunity As Global Head of Benefits, you will be the firm’s strategic driver and thought leader for all aspects of benefits. You’ll combine deep technical expertise with strong market awareness and future‑focused thinking to ensure Freshfields remains ahead of the curve in global benefits innovation. This role is both strategic and hands‑on: you will define and enhance our global benefits proposition while overseeing the operational delivery of programmes worldwide. You will lead a team and collaborate with a wider benefits network, including US‑based specialists. Your leadership will influence employee experience, global policy, risk management, financial governance, and the way benefits reinforce our identity as an employer of choice.

Key Responsibilities

  • Global Benefits Strategy & Innovation: Develop and deliver a global benefits strategy aligned to market intelligence, emerging trends, and the expectations of a diverse, modern workforce. Continuously scan global developments—regulatory, technological, societal—to evolve the firm’s offerings and maintain a competitive edge.
  • Team Leadership: Lead, coach, and inspire two direct reports, creating a culture of innovation, inclusion, and continuous learning. Coordinate globally with US‑based specialists, ensuring a unified approach across all regions.
  • Programme Governance & Delivery: Oversee benefits administration end‑to‑end, ensuring effective processes, strong controls, and operational resilience, including full utilisation of our benefits technology platform (Benifex). Act as a senior escalation point for complex global benefits queries, partnering with providers, brokers, and internal stakeholders to ensure swift resolution.
  • Employee Experience & Communications: Partner with our People Brand team to create compelling benefits communications, campaigns, and annual benefits fairs that strengthen engagement and understanding. Work with our Culture team to ensure employee listening, personalisation, and continuous feedback inform benefits design.
  • Annual Enrolment, Data & Compliance: Lead annual enrolment cycles and global insurance renewals, overseeing census data accuracy, UAT, and compliance with GDPR and regional privacy laws. Safeguard operational governance across all markets.
  • Vendor & Financial Management: Manage broker and provider relationships globally, ensuring value for money, robust accountability, and seamless service delivery. Oversee reconciliation, financial accuracy, and adherence to budget. Drive RFP processes and market reviews.
  • Reporting & Analytics: Use analytics and insight to monitor utilisation, measure impact, identify demographic trends, and demonstrate ROI through engaging dashboards and reporting.
  • Project & Change Leadership: Sponsor and lead benefits projects including new programme rollouts, policy changes, and global alignment initiatives, working closely with US and global teams.

Freshfields is a Ban the Box employer. We ask applicants to disclose criminal convictions only when a conditional job offer is made. A conviction does not automatically lead to withdrawal of the offer: we make decisions on a case by case basis and take a number of factors into account (eg the role you are applying for and the circumstances of the offence). You would have the opportunity to discuss the matter with us before we make a decision.
